About Susan Gully
Susan Gully is an accredited counsellor and psychotherapist offering general counselling, family and systemic therapy, and Internal Family Systems (IFS) work. She is a BACP Accredited Member since 2009 and an NCPS Accredited Professional Registrant, bringing established expertise and professional accountability to her practice.
Susan works as a Level 2 IFS Practitioner, integrating Internal Family Systems approaches alongside person-centred counselling to support clients in understanding and working with their inner experiences. She also offers IFS coaching for those seeking this specific modality.
Online and telephone sessions are easily accessible and convenient, making it straightforward to connect with support from home. Sessions typically take place via video call, though telephone options are also available depending on your preference and needs.
In addition to her core therapeutic work, Susan offers Creative Writing for Therapeutic Purposes (CWTP), which can be a nourishing experience for those interested in exploring their thoughts and feelings through creative expression.
Whether you're seeking support for a specific concern, exploring family dynamics, or interested in the IFS approach, Susan provides a professional, regulated space for personal growth and healing.
